Environmental arsenic exposure drives the evolution of arsenate reductase enzymes. Both bacterial (E. coli ArsC) and eukaryotic (yeast Acr2p) enzymes detoxify arsenic, utilizing similar biochemical pathways and suggesting a common evolutionary origin.
